Home: Hilton Head Island

Age: 72

Instruments: Trumpet, cornet, flugelbone, valve trombone, vibraphone

Style: Jazz

Regular gigs: Tuesdays at The Jazz Corner with Bob Masteller's Jazz Corner Quintet

Life in music: Masteller credits his father, a jazz violinist, with his early education in jazz. The New York native was involved in bands growing up, but went to work in the business world and came south to work as a vice president with The Sea Pines Company in the 1970s. He played in jazz groups on the island and Savannah, but established himself in Lowcountry musical lore by opening The Jazz Corner in the Village at Wexford in 1999. The club hosts live jazz seven night a week and has hosted internationally known artists from pianist Ellis Marsalis and guitarist Bucky Pizzarelli.

Favorite artists: Duke Ellington and Louis Armstrong
